I am a Circuit Steward: individual Methodist Churches are linked to others in the area within a 'Circuit'. The Circuit Stewards, drawn from the local churches, are Trustees for all property and finance of the Circuit and work with the ministers to shape the overall policy and working of the circuit. Les |
